Include <linux/timer.h>

Fermé
jihane.se Messages postés 6 Date d'inscription vendredi 27 janvier 2017 Statut Membre Dernière intervention 28 janvier 2017 - 27 janv. 2017 à 22:35
mamiemando Messages postés 33446 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 20 décembre 2024 - 29 janv. 2017 à 00:10
Bonjour,
j'ai fait un petit programmer qui permet de creer un nouveau timer mais quand je l'ai compilé un message erreur s'affiche
 #include <linux/timer.h> no such directory
sachant que j'ai deja le fichier timer.h dans le repertoir linux
A voir également:

2 réponses

mamiemando Messages postés 33446 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 20 décembre 2024 7 812
28 janv. 2017 à 12:42
Bonjour,

1) Est-ce que le fichier dont tu parles est bien
/usr/include/linux/timer.h
?
2) Est-ce que ce fichier existe chez toi ?
3) Est-ce qu'il ne s'agit pas plutôt de
/usr/include/linux/time.h
car a priori
/usr/include/linux/timer.h
n'est pas un header standard ?

Bonne chance
1
jihane.se Messages postés 6 Date d'inscription vendredi 27 janvier 2017 Statut Membre Dernière intervention 28 janvier 2017
28 janv. 2017 à 12:55
Merci beaucoup à votre reponse,en fait timer.h situé dans ce chemin absolu usr/src/header-generic...../include/linux/timer.h
0
dubcek Messages postés 18758 Date d'inscription lundi 15 janvier 2007 Statut Contributeur Dernière intervention 24 décembre 2024 5 623
28 janv. 2017 à 14:57
hello
essayer en définissant
#include "timer.h"

et en compilant avec -I /usr/src/header-generic...../include/linux
0
mamiemando Messages postés 33446 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 20 décembre 2024 7 812
29 janv. 2017 à 00:10
Dans ce cas tu dois ajouter ce chemin avec l'option
-I /usr/src/header-generic...../include
au moment de compiler, car ce répertoire n'est pas standard (contrairement à
/usr/include
ou
/usr/local/include
).

Bonne chance
0